Comments (9)
Hello @levkar
Manuals, procedures (including processes), environmental aspects, hazards and security events are documented through document pages because it is easier to relate other objects (like nonconformity or verification line) to the same object.
What would be the fields of the process object you propose? How would you relate it with the others?
from management-system.
AFAICT Processes are currently supported (it couldn't ba differently since they are key to ISO9001).
Before any development is started, can you detail the design and features you would like to implement?
from management-system.
@max3903 : manuals are kept more compact with references to processes which are another kind of document page. it is kind of sub-chapter of a manual. why i propose an entity named process, is that it is a distinctive term in quality standarts. A process is something between manual and procedure. You can get more information from the links i provided.
@dreispt : processes are introduced in ISO 9001:2015. how do we handle them with management system? do we use manuals for processes?
We are currently focused on CMMI because it is more specific to our business. CMMI is a process based approach and clearly tells you to define and improve processes. There are also goals and practices which can be specific to process or generic. They can be handled as procedures while processes can be handled as manuals.
from management-system.
In the current design, we can reference "Procedures", that are expected to be document.page
records.
In theory, a "Process" can have many "Procedures", and these in turn may have "Work Instructions".
All these are part of the "Quality Manual", so I can see that all these correspond to document.page
records.
@max3903 Maybe we should have a "Type" field in document.page
to identify the typo of document,a nd be able to know what are Procedures and what are Processes?
@levkar Again, what would be your requirements to represent Processes in the Management System?
from management-system.
Your conclusion is correct. Process is just another page like manuals and procedures. Only requirement is to have a "Process" menu like "Procedures" menu.
from management-system.
@levkar What do you think of a cmmi module providing the process category (as a document page category) and all the processes of the CMMI (as document pages)?
from management-system.
I can see that Document Pages already have a type
selection field, with options "Content" and "Category".
I'm not sure what they are supposed to mean, and not sure if Management System should extend that list, or add a category field.
But this addition is generic to Management Systems, and not specific to CMMI.
from management-system.
I will try to write processes as manuals and see how it looks like. If it looks good, then we can say it meets the requirements as it is. What do you think?
from management-system.
from management-system.
Related Issues (20)
- Missing compute function `_compute_number_of_days_to_close` HOT 2
- Can't delete Hazard
- [13.0]mgmtsystem_nonconformity~BUG~ HOT 1
- [V12] Error when saving procedures o work instructions HOT 4
- Migration to version 14.0 HOT 6
- ISO 9001:2015 HOT 2
- Odoo 14 - Quality Management System HOT 1
- [v13] mgmtsystem_claim.mgmtsystem_claims_form_view error
- Error while trying to create work instruction HOT 1
- Migration to version 15.0 HOT 3
- Installed issue
- Readonly state field on Nonconformity Stage
- Problem in printing the manuals HOT 1
- Migration to version 16.0 HOT 1
- how to install? HOT 1
- [13.0] error in setup command: mgmtsystem\odoo\addons must contain exactly one installable Odoo addon dir, found [] HOT 4
- Bug oca_dependencies.txt v15 HOT 1
- Improvement on detection of Procedures HOT 18
- mgmtsystem_iatf16949 HOT 1
- Roadmap H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from management-system.